2

ここにコードを入力してくださいアプリからメール作成オプションを使用しています。つまり、送信ボタンをクリックすると、ユーザーがメール作成ページに移動します。ここで、いずれかのケースで特定のアクティビティに戻りたいと思います 1-on success full send 。activity2 に移動する 2- 破棄して activity1 に移動する

コードが次のようになるにはどうすればよいですか

Intent emailIntent = new Intent(android.content.Intent.ACTION_SEND);

emailIntent.putExtra(android.content.Intent.EXTRA_EMAIL,new String[] { 

"sales@fastpkg.com"});

emailIntent.putExtra(android.content.Intent.EXTRA_SUBJECT, "Placing an Order");

emailIntent.putExtra(android.content.Intent.EXTRA_TEXT, "This is a 

sample mail..");

emailIntent.setType("text/plain");

startActivity(Intent.createChooser(emailIntent, "Send mail client :"));
4

1 に答える 1

1

使ったら

startActivityForResult(Intent.createChooser(emailIntent, "Send mail client :"),RESULT_OK);

onActivityResult()上記のアクティビティを開始したアクティビティ(現在のアクティビティのランド)には、成功したとき、または開始したアクティビティからキーを押したときに、いつでも移動できます。

于 2012-04-23T07:24:01.190 に答える